Watercolorist Stacey Small Rupp will be the featured artist at Cottage Row Framing & Gallery, August 10 – 16. There will be a “meet the artist” reception on Aug. 13, 1 – 3 pm.

Rupp has been painting the Door County landscape for more than 20 years. After earning a Bachelor of Fine Arts in Graphic Design from the University of Wisconsin – Stout in 1992, she started with watercolors and never looked back. As a native of Door County, her work captures its “spirit” – fresh, tranquil and charming are words often used to describe her work. With a strong background in composition, she enjoys creating movement and balance.

Recently, Rupp participated in her first plein air competition and won the People’s Choice Award. Her piece “Snug Harbor” has been printed by the Door County Maritime Museum as a poster for their Wooden Boat Show in August.
